Tilmaamayaasha farsamada
Tusmooyinka farsamada ee qaybiyaha korantada waxaa ka mid ah inta jeer ee soo noqnoqda, awoodda xajinta, luminta qaybinta wareegga muhiimka ah ilaa laanta, gelinta luminta inta u dhaxaysa wax-soo-saarka iyo soo-saarka, go'doominta dekedaha laanta, saamiga mawjadaha danabka taagan ee deked kasta, iwm.
1. Tirada soo noqnoqda:Tani waa goobta shaqada ee wareegyada RF / microwave ee kala duwan. Qaab dhismeedka naqshadeeyaha awood qaybiyaha wuxuu si dhow ula xiriiraa inta jeer ee shaqada. Inta jeer ee shaqada ee qaybiyaha waa in la qeexaa ka hor inta aan la samayn naqshadeynta soo socota

Awoodda wax-qaadista:qaybiyaha / synthesizer-ka awoodda sare, awoodda ugu badan ee curiyaha wareeggu uu qaadi karo waa index core, kaas oo go'aaminaya nooca xariiqda gudbinta ee loo isticmaali karo si loo gaaro hawsha naqshadeynta. Guud ahaan, nidaamka awoodda uu qaado khadka gudbinta yar ilaa weyn waa xariiqda microstrip, stripline, line coaxial, stripline hawada iyo xariiqda hawada coaxial. Khadkee ayaa loo doortaa si waafaqsan hawsha naqshadeynta.
3. Luminta qaybinta:khasaaraha qaybinta ee ka imanaya wareegga ugu muhiimsan ee wareegga laanta ayaa asal ahaan la xidhiidha saamiga qaybinta awoodda qaybiyaha. Tusaale ahaan, khasaaraha qaybinta laba awood qaybsi oo siman waa 3dB iyo tan afar qaybiye oo siman waa 6dB.
4. Luminta Gelida:luminta gelinta u dhexeeya wax-soo-saarka iyo wax-soo-saarka waxaa sababa dielectric-ka aan qummanayn ama kaareeyaha khadka gudbinta (sida khadka microstrip) oo tixgelinaya saamiga hirarka taagan ee dhamaadka gelinta.
5. Shahaadada go'doominta:heerka go'doominta ee u dhexeeya dekedaha laanta ayaa ah tusaha kale ee muhiimka ah ee qaybiyaha awooda. Haddii awoodda wax-soo-gelinta ee deked kastaa ay ka soo bixi karto dekedda weyn oo keliya oo aanay ahayn in ay ka soo baxdo laamaha kale, waxay u baahan tahay go'doon ku filan oo u dhexeeya laamaha.
6. VSWR:Inta yar ee VSWR ee deked kasta, ayaa ka sii fiican.
